Qualifications and Certifications

When looking for a doctor to perform a face lift, it is essential to verify their qualifications and certifications. A reputable plastic surgeon should be certified by the Royal Australian College of Surgeons (RACS) or the Australian Society of Plastic Surgeons (ASPS). These certifications ensure that the surgeon has undergone rigorous training and meets high standards of practice. Additionally, checking if the surgeon is a member of professional organizations such as the Australian Society of Aesthetic Plastic Surgeons (ASAPS) can provide further assurance of their expertise.

Experience and Specialization

Experience is another critical factor to consider. A surgeon who specializes in facial procedures and has extensive experience in face lifts will likely have a better understanding of the complexities involved. Inquire about the number of face lift procedures they have performed and ask to see before-and-after photos of their work. This will give you a clear idea of their skill level and the quality of results you can expect.

Patient Reviews and Testimonials

Patient reviews and testimonials can provide valuable insights into the surgeon's bedside manner, professionalism, and overall satisfaction. Look for reviews on reputable platforms such as Google, Healthgrades, or RealSelf. Pay attention to comments about the surgeon's communication skills, the level of care provided, and the outcome of the procedure. Positive reviews from previous patients can be a strong indicator of a surgeon's competence and reliability.

Facility and Safety Measures

The facility where the face lift procedure will be performed is also an important consideration. Ensure that the surgical center is accredited and adheres to strict safety protocols. Accreditation by organizations such as the Australian Council on Healthcare Standards (ACHS) or the Australian Society of Plastic Surgeons (ASPS) indicates that the facility meets high standards of safety and quality. Additionally, inquire about the anesthesiologist's qualifications and experience to ensure that you are in safe hands during the procedure.

Consultation Process

A thorough consultation is essential to determine if a surgeon is the right fit for you. During the consultation, the surgeon should take the time to understand your goals, assess your facial structure, and discuss the potential outcomes of the face lift. They should also explain the procedure in detail, including the risks, recovery process, and expected results. A good surgeon will listen to your concerns and provide honest advice based on your individual needs.

Cost and Financing Options

The cost of a face lift can vary significantly depending on the surgeon's experience, the complexity of the procedure, and the location of the practice. While it is important to consider the cost, it should not be the sole deciding factor. Opting for the cheapest option may compromise the quality and safety of the procedure. Ask about the total cost, including surgical fees, anesthesia, and any additional expenses. Some surgeons offer financing options or payment plans to make the procedure more affordable.

FAQ

Q: How long does a face lift procedure take?

A: A face lift typically takes between 3 to 5 hours, depending on the extent of the procedure and any additional treatments being performed simultaneously.

Q: What is the recovery time after a face lift?

A: Recovery time can vary, but most patients can return to work and normal activities within 2 to 3 weeks. Strenuous activities should be avoided for at least 4 to 6 weeks.

Q: Are there any risks associated with face lift surgery?

A: Like any surgical procedure, a face lift carries some risks, including infection, bleeding, scarring, and changes in sensation. However, these risks are generally low when performed by a qualified and experienced surgeon.

Q: How long do the results of a face lift last?

A: The results of a face lift can last for many years, typically 10 to 15 years or more, depending on factors such as aging, sun exposure, and lifestyle.
